As of the first half of the year, Doubao, used by more than 200 million people a day, was generating less than 1 million yuan in daily revenue, mainly from e-commerce commissions.

By May this year, however, Doubao was consuming tens of millions of yuan a day, according to estimates based on Volcano Engine’s public API pricing, Doubao’s large-model gross margin and user behavior. Text chat is not expensive: at 15 to 20 minutes of average daily use per person, it costs only a few cents. But reasoning, as well as multimodal features such as image recognition, voice chat and video chat, require several times, or even dozens of times, more computing power.

That does not include the cost of building computing power centers to train Doubao’s models. A large AI data center often requires tens of thousands of AI chips, along with supporting infrastructure for the data center, power supply, networking, cooling and operations. According to the South China Morning Post, ByteDance plans to raise its 2026 capital expenditure by more than 200 billion yuan, equivalent to about 60% of its 2025 profit. If ByteDance can obtain more NVIDIA cards needed for training and secure more capacity for domestic inference cards, Doubao’s resource consumption would be even higher.

Doubao follows the mobile internet playbook: attract a large user base with a free app, then work out monetization later. But because AI is so costly, simply keeping Doubao running costs more than Bilibili’s entire operating expenses, even though Doubao’s total daily user time is less than one-eighth of Bilibili’s.

According to our information, two months ago, a senior ByteDance executive visited Anthropic. Soon after returning, ByteDance began adjusting its AI resource allocation, shifting focus from mass-market products such as Doubao to enterprise-facing products.

Over the past six months, Anthropic has shown that AI coding can turn huge infrastructure spending into returns: Claude Code launched in May 2025 and reached $1 billion in annualized revenue within half a year, then rose to $2.5 billion in February this year. By selling paid services to enterprises, Anthropic, which has only 30 million daily users, has seen its valuation climb to $965 billion, overtaking ChatGPT, which is used by nearly 900 million consumers each week.

ByteDance’s Seedance has also shown that the enterprise-services path can work. LatePost has learned that the video generation model has reached $2 billion in annual recurring revenue, or about 14.3 billion yuan, with monthly revenue exceeding 1 billion yuan, roughly enough to offset Doubao’s computing power costs. The vast majority of Seedance’s revenue comes from enterprise customers.

People familiar with the matter told us that ByteDance’s large-model data review team has expanded this year from about 1,500 people to more than 3,000, tasked with cleaning training data for coding models. Volcano Engine’s MaaS business has also been given greater priority, with ByteDance’s top leadership setting a goal of increasing revenue tenfold and accelerating overseas expansion.

The First AI Business to Make Money: Seedance 2.0

Seedance currently has a gross margin of 70%, meaning that for every 10 yuan of API calls sold, server and inference costs account for about 3 yuan. Based on the model parameters of Seedance 2.0, one industry source estimated that a full training run costs several hundred million yuan.

By contrast, language models usually have more versions, more intensive iteration and longer training cycles, with total training costs that may be three to five times those of video models. Seedance is currently focused mainly on a single video generation model, making its training investment easier to amortize through future revenue. With this cost structure, “profitability is not difficult to achieve,” the person said.

Still, the gross margin of large models also depends on how ByteDance calculates depreciation. ByteDance does not primarily rely on long-term rentals of external computing power; its main costs come from self-built data centers and self-purchased chips. Whether chips are depreciated over several years has a significant impact on reported costs. Similar debates are playing out in Silicon Valley: AI chips iterate so quickly that there is still no consensus on whether depreciation should follow the traditional server cycle or a shorter technology cycle.

All of this has come from much larger investment. In 2025, the mainstream view in the industry was that continuing to train along the traditional DiT architecture, or diffusion transformer, left little room for model improvement, and most teams shifted toward post-training. Leading teams in the industry, with more capital and resources, have continued to invest in pushing pre-training models to the limit.

After nearly a year of optimization, Seedance 2.0 became the first video generation model to fully adopt MoE. With 200 billion parameters, it quickly became the world’s strongest video model after launching in February 2026.

Today, training both video and language large models requires expensive and hard-to-buy NVIDIA GPUs or Google TPUs. But once training is complete and the model is deployed, video models have lower requirements for inference chips. Language models generate one word after another and must look back at context at every step, placing heavy demands on memory and inter-card communication. The DiT architecture used by video models can process batches of data together and output in batches. It still consumes computing power, but relies less on inter-card communication, meaning many domestic chips can run it. That is the foundation of its high gross margin.

Seedance has now become an important production tool for AI live-action dramas and animated short dramas. Production companies use it to automatically break down scripts, generate storyboards and prompts, and then upload pre-set character and scene images to generate videos. Human work is reduced mainly to checking results and selecting usable shots.

According to our information, leading animated-drama companies spend about 50,000 yuan on Seedance computing power.

The Challenge of Charging Consumers

ByteDance’s earliest hopes for AI commercialization were pinned on mass consumers, using the old mobile internet formula: scale first, monetize later. By 2026, Doubao already had more than 200 million daily users. It was integrating e-commerce and local services to let users place orders through conversation, while also pushing paid subscriptions. But progress on both fronts has been limited.

The problem is that most shopping is about pleasure, not saving time. AI is good at filtering and summarizing on users’ behalf, but Pinduoduo founder Huang Zheng said as early as 2017 that shopping is mostly “non-purpose-driven”: like strolling through a mall with no clear goal, buying something when it catches your eye. Browsing, comparing, being persuaded by recommendations and taking time to choose are themselves part of the pleasure. He compared shopping to Disney, saying most people would not want AI to visit Disneyland for them.

Most people are also not as busy as AI engineers, willing to pay money to save time. Otherwise, more than 800 million people would not spend two hours a day on Douyin, 400 million on Kuaishou and more than 100 million on Xiaohongshu.

According to our information, Doubao generates only about 10 million yuan in e-commerce transaction volume per day. For a platform with 200 million daily active users, that is not much.

Doubao is also preparing a paid version, but getting mass-market users to pay for digital services is harder.

QQ Music, Qidian and iQiyi spent years getting hundreds of millions of people used to paying for licensed music, online literature and long-form video. But ByteDance then used its traffic advantage and stronger recommendation technology to disrupt the markets for online novels, short dramas and music with the free Tomato Novel, Hongguo Short Drama and Soda Music, which is free after users watch two ads, rapidly eating into the market share of companies such as Tencent.

Even productivity tools in China compete on free access. While Zoom was earning $1 billion in annual net profit from paid video conferencing, DingTalk, Feishu and Tencent Meeting kept core functions free for a long time, so companies did not have to pay for basic tools. Even highly paid financial analysts joke that when a Tencent Meeting hits its 40-minute limit, the standard practice in finance is to have someone else start a new meeting.

Competition among large models makes subscriptions even harder. DeepSeek is free and open-source, and is already good enough in many scenarios. Later entrants hoping to charge because they are “a little smarter” must prove that they are clearly better.

Seedance has given the industry hope that AI can make money, but it has not yet proved that this is a path of sustainable growth.

According to our information, Seedance’s revenue growth has slowed. Kuaishou’s Kling also saw ARR growth slow after reaching $500 million in early May. Both companies now have new customer groups beyond short dramas, but bringing more industries into AI video generation will require further improvements in model performance. NVIDIA processors capable of training large models remain scarce.

Jimeng, which has integrated Seedance, has reached about 2.5 million daily active users at peak. Its goal is to become a next-generation mass content consumption platform. For now, however, its users are still mainly professional content creators.

ByteDance is facing the same unavoidable question confronting every major company investing in AI: AI computing power centers have already burned through hundreds of billions to trillions of yuan in investment. How do they turn that into money? Seedance has proved that video generation can have high gross margins, but it still needs to move beyond the short-drama industry. Doubao has massive user scale, but struggles to produce meaningful revenue. In AI coding, its rivals are the world-leading Claude Code and OpenAI Codex.

In China, there is one more challenge: how to get users accustomed again to paying for services in a market trained on free products.
